Written question asked by Harold Best (Labour) on Monday, 13 October 2003, in the House of Commons. It was due for an answer on Thursday, 16 October 2003. It was answered by Ben Bradshaw (Labour) on Thursday, 16 October 2003 on behalf of the Department for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s.

Mr. Best: To ask the Secretary of State for Environment, Food and Rural Affairs if she will include provisions to increase protection for greyhounds within the greyhound racing industry in the Animal Welfare Bill. [132231] Mr. Bradshaw: Yes. Defra officials are discussing possible measures to improve welfare with the racing industry and welfare organisations.
